The only thing i can tell you is that my husband is19 months clean from meth and getting stronger every day.Even the hard days!!!!
Your son has to want to quit and commit to doing what ever it takes.
And relize he is not better in a year or 2 years or even five. He will have to fight for him self every day.

i've been clean off meth for 76 days today...there is hope...i've come to find that relapse is a part of recovery....some folks tend to relapse a lot, while others - once they've gotten cleaned - have stayed that way for years...it all depends on the person and the type of strength and fortitude they have within themselves...of course, outside support of groups like NA or lifering are wonderful and help give feedback in every day situations that sometimes will trigger the urge to use...
